The Real Estate Manager is an integral member of the Real Estate Team working to meet the site selection needs of the growing number of Single and Multi-Tenant Development clients. Reporting to the Director of Real Estate, you will be accountable for building and gaining client trust and for site selection and site procurement for client(s) within assigned geographical areas. You will act as a site selection specialist for new retail development doing market evaluation, site location analysis and deal negotiation on behalf of a variety of interesting clients.
